B&C 8FW51 8″ Professional Woofer LF Driver
The B&C 8FW51 is a professional 8-inch woofer engineered for compact low-frequency and mid-bass applications requiring strong sensitivity, controlled excursion performance, and reliable thermal stability. Developed around a ferrite motor structure with optimized cooling and inductance control features, the B&C 8FW51 delivers efficient acoustic output while maintaining excellent transient response and compact enclosure compatibility.
Designed for portable PA systems, stage monitors, compact two-way loudspeaker systems, and professional sound reinforcement applications, the B&C 8FW51 combines efficient motor force with carefully optimized suspension geometry. Its broad operating bandwidth and compact loading characteristics make it suitable for installations where both output density and enclosure size are important design considerations.

Ferrite Motor Design and Magnetic Structure
The B&C 8FW51 utilizes a ferrite magnet motor assembly engineered for stable magnetic performance and reliable long-term operation. Ferrite motors remain widely used in professional sound reinforcement systems because they maintain thermal stability and provide predictable operating characteristics during continuous use.
A major feature of the motor assembly is the integrated shorting copper cap, designed to reduce inductance variation while extending upper-frequency response. Lower inductance modulation contributes to smoother response characteristics and cleaner integration in multi-way loudspeaker systems.
The driver also incorporates a ventilated voice coil gap that improves airflow through the motor structure. Better cooling reduces heat buildup and helps minimize power compression during sustained operation.
With a measured magnetic flux density of 1.35 T, the motor structure maintains strong cone control while supporting efficient acoustic conversion.
Voice Coil Construction and Thermal Management
At the center of the B&C 8FW51 is a 51 mm copper voice coil wound on a Kapton former. This configuration provides thermal stability while maintaining low moving mass characteristics that contribute to fast transient performance.
The driver supports 200 W nominal power handling and 400 W continuous program power handling, allowing it to maintain reliable operation in demanding professional applications. The voice coil geometry has been optimized for controlled thermal behavior during sustained use.
Its optimized moving assembly and relatively low mass contribute to improved articulation and controlled mid-bass reproduction, particularly in compact cabinet designs.
Cone Geometry and Suspension Design
The B&C 8FW51 uses an exponential cone profile combined with a double-roll surround geometry. This design maintains mechanical stability while supporting controlled excursion performance across the operating bandwidth.
A single spider suspension system provides controlled cone movement while maintaining lower moving mass characteristics. The suspension geometry contributes to improved transient behavior and predictable system integration.
The cone assembly incorporates TWP waterproof treatment on both sides, improving resistance against moisture and environmental exposure. This increases long-term reliability in portable systems and demanding installation environments.
Compact System Integration and Acoustic Performance
The B&C 8FW51 has been optimized for compact cabinet loading where space efficiency and output capability are priorities.
The manufacturer recommends a 12 dm³ enclosure volume with a 74 Hz tuning frequency, allowing designers to achieve useful low-frequency extension from relatively small enclosure sizes. These loading characteristics make the driver suitable for compact vented systems where efficiency and portability remain important.

Technical Specifications
Nominal Diameter: 200 mm (8 in)
Nominal Impedance: 8 Ω
Minimum Impedance: 7.4 Ω
Nominal Power Handling: 200 W
Continuous Program Power: 400 W
Sensitivity: 97 dB
Frequency Range: 70 Hz – 5000 Hz
Voice Coil Diameter: 51 mm (2 in)
Winding Material: Copper
Former Material: Kapton
Winding Depth: 17 mm
Magnetic Gap Depth: 10 mm
Flux Density: 1.35 T
Magnet Material: Ferrite
Cone Shape: Exponential
Surround Shape: Double Roll
Spider Design: Single
Pole Design: T-Pole
Cone Treatment: TWP Waterproof Both Sides
Thiele-Small Parameters
Fs: 74 Hz
Re: 5.2 Ω
Qes: 0.21
Qms: 9.3
Qts: 0.21
Vas: 12 dm³
Sd: 220 cm²
η₀: 2.1 %
Xmax: 6 mm
Xvar: 5 mm
Mms: 27 g
BL Factor: 17.7 Tm
Le: 0.56 mH
EBP: 352 Hz
Mounting Information
Overall Diameter: 225 mm
Bolt Circle Diameter: 210 mm
Baffle Cutout Diameter: 187 mm
Depth: 100 mm
Flange and Gasket Thickness: 9 mm
Air Volume Occupied by Driver: 1.5 dm³
Net Weight: 5.6 kg
Shipping Weight: 6.05 kg
Shipping Box: 255 × 255 × 150 mm
Recone Kit: RCK008FW518
